The Impact of Curb Appeal on Property Value

Curb appeal functions as the initial impression of a property, heavily affecting its market value. A well-maintained exterior draws in prospective buyers, frequently resulting in faster sales and better offers. Properties with inviting landscaping, fresh paint, and tidy walkways create a sense of comfort and attention, indicating that the inside of the home may be equally cared for. Conversely, neglecting curb appeal may discourage interest, prompting buyers to doubt the general upkeep of the property.

Evidence demonstrates that homes with notable curb appeal can command a price increase of up to 10% over comparable homes with less visual appeal. Elements such as blooming garden displays, carefully maintained turf, and welcoming front entrances play a major role in this outcome. In the end, prioritizing curb appeal improvements can deliver impressive monetary rewards, positioning it as an important aspect for homeowners as well as real estate agents when assessing a home's worth.

Plant Picking Strategy

Choosing the appropriate plants is vital for developing a landscape that is both beautiful and sustainable. A thoughtful plant selection process considers climate, soil type, and the specific conditions of the property. Indigenous plants are frequently recommended due to their natural resilience and reduced care demands. Additionally, including multiple types of plants provides seasonal interest and resilience against pests and diseases. Experts suggest grouping plants based on their water and sunlight needs, establishing a balanced and productive growing environment. Additionally, evaluating the mature dimensions and growth tendencies of plants helps avoid overcrowding, giving each plant the space it needs to grow. At its core, thoughtful plant selection elevates the landscape's appearance while contributing to biodiversity and ecological sustainability.

Green Water Management

Creating a landscape that thrives while preserving resources calls for a dedication to sustainable water management. This practice prioritizes the use of low-water plants, which minimize water usage while preserving visual beauty. Efficient landscaping design incorporates efficient irrigation systems, such as drip irrigation or rainwater harvesting, to confirm that water is directed directly to plant roots, reducing waste. Additionally, the incorporation of permeable surfaces enables rainwater to seep into the ground, replenishing local aquifers. Outdoor design specialists can also apply mulch and soil amendments that enhance moisture retention, additionally enhancing sustainability. By adopting these strategies, property owners not only improve their curb appeal but also support environmental conservation, making sustainable water management an indispensable component of modern landscaping.

Affordable Landscaping Ideas

While maintaining a budget can be challenging, creative landscaping solutions can completely revamp any outdoor area without breaking the bank. Simple techniques such as planting native flowers and shrubs can enhance visual appeal while demanding minimal upkeep. Adding mulch not only retains soil moisture but also leaves garden beds looking neat and tidy. Self-built features, like building raised garden beds or crafting a gravel path, can contribute original appeal at a fraction of the cost than professional landscaping services.

Incorporating repurposed items, such as weathered wood pallets or masonry bricks, can further elevate the yard without breaking the bank. In addition, installing solar-powered garden lights provides both functionality and charm, generating an inviting environment during outdoor evening occasions. Finally, routine lawn maintenance, including cutting and bordering, can substantially increase the property's exterior appeal, making any property more attractive. By implementing these cost-effective ideas, home enthusiasts can achieve a stunning outdoor space that mirrors their distinctive aesthetic and enhances their property's value.

Keep Your Landscape Looking Professional

Maintaining a landscape professionally calls for a thoughtful approach that combines aesthetics and functionality. Consistent maintenance routines, such as pruning, details mowing, and mulching, are critical for elevating the visual appeal of the property. Experts suggest establishing a season-based checklist to address the unique needs of all plants and zones within the yard.

Watering schedules should be tailored depending on the climate and type of plants, making certain the landscape gets sufficient moisture without excess watering. Furthermore, pest and weed control plays a critical role; opting for organic solutions helps preserve the environment while keeping plants healthy.

The health of soil is a critical factor in sustaining a vibrant landscape, making routine assessments and adjustments essential. Implementing eco-friendly practices, such as composting and using native plants, promotes enduring ecological balance. By following these principles, homeowners can achieve a professionally maintained landscape that elevates the visual appeal of their home.

Does Landscaping Have the Potential to Reduce Energy Bills for My Home?

Strategic landscaping can significantly decrease energy costs by carefully positioning trees and shrubs to provide shade, deflecting wind and managing temperature. This organic insulation decreases dependence on heating and cooling systems, ultimately leading to lower utility bills.
